Scope and Contents of the Records

The records, 1937-1983, of Carpenters Local 144 (Macon, Ga.) consists of correspondence, financial records, printed material, photographs, audio cassette tapes, and miscellaneous material. The latter includes a listing of wage increases, a list of the officers, delegates trustees in 1982, and a list of all the members with 25 or more years in the local in 1982. The financial records contain the salaries and dues for a few union members in the early 1940's. The printed materials include Bylaws, 1982, and Working Rules, 1969-1983. The photographs, 1940s-1950s, show a number of the union officers and member of that era. Though most members are unknown, L.P. Pritchett, a union officer, is often identified. The audio cassette tapes contain information and anecdotes about Local 144 from ten of its older members.

Historical Note

The United Brotherhood of Carpenters and Joiners of America organized in 1881 as the Brotherhood of Carpenters and Joiners of America. It adopted its present name when the Brotherhood merged with the United Order of American Carpenters and Joiners in 1888.
